Virology has seen significant advancement in virus detection, understanding, and containment due to advancements in traditional and computational methods. The use of deep learning models made significant improvements in prediction of accuracy, data analytics efficiency, and biological system pattern analysis. This chapter discusses the challenges and contributions of deep learning methods in virology, starting with an introduction to the field and discussing applications during the coronavirus pandemic. Key bottlenecks include data availability, interpretability, and ethical considerations. This chapter concludes with recommendations for the effective application of deep learning in virology. It emphasizes the importance of collaboration between virologists and AI experts to harness its potential to protect humanity against viral diseases.
